A Spiritual Journey in Shirdi

Friday, January 12: Arrive in Shirdi

Welcome to Shirdi, a town known for its spiritual significance and as the resting place of revered saint Sai Baba. After arriving, settle into your accommodation and experience the peaceful atmosphere of the holy town.

  • Sai Baba Samadhi Mandir: The main attraction of Shirdi, this temple houses the resting place of Sai Baba. Seek blessings and immerse yourself in the spiritual energy.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1-2 hours.
  • Dwarkamai Masjid: Visit this mosque where Sai Baba spent a significant portion of his life and performed miracles. It is a place of divine spirituality.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1 hour.
  • Gurusthan: Explore the place where Sai Baba was first seen as a child meditating under a neem tree. It holds great importance for his devotees.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 30 minutes.
Saturday, January 13: Discovering Shirdi

Delve deeper into the life and teachings of Sai Baba while exploring other spiritual sites in and around Shirdi.

  • Lendi Baug: Visit this beautiful garden where Sai Baba often took walks and planted trees. It offers a serene environment for meditation and reflection.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1 hour.
  • Dixit Wada Museum: Explore this museum to learn more about the life and works of Sai Baba through photographs, personal belongings, and exhibits. Estimated cost: INR 10 per person. Time spent: 1-2 hours.
  • Sai Heritage Village: Step back in time and witness the rural lifestyle prevalent during Sai Baba's era. The village showcases traditional homes and artifacts. Estimated cost: INR 50 per person. Time spent: 2 hours.
Sunday, January 14: Excursion to Shani Shingnapur

Embark on a day trip to Shani Shingnapur, a small village renowned for its Shani temple dedicated to Lord Shani, the deity associated with justice and karma.

  • Shani Shingnapur Temple: Visit this unique temple where there are no doors or locks because it is believed that Lord Shani protects the village from theft and misfortune.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1-2 hours.

Monday, January 15: Pilgrimage to Shingnapur and Trymbakeshwar

Continue exploring sacred sites near Shirdi as you visit the renowned pilgrim destinations of Shingnapur and Trymbakeshwar.

  • Trymbakeshwar Temple: Explore this ancient temple dedicated to Lord Shiva, which is one of the twelve Jyotirlingas in India. It is located near the source of the Godavari River.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1-2 hours.

Wednesday, January 17: Explore Ahmednagar

Take a day trip to nearby Ahmednagar, a historic city with significant cultural and architectural heritage.

  • Ahmednagar Fort: Explore this 15th-century fort and its various structures, including palaces, mosques, and temples. Enjoy panoramic views from the ramparts.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 2-3 hours.
  • Meherabad: Visit the tomb-shrine of spiritual teacher Meher Baba, who was a contemporary of Sai Baba and an influential figure in spirituality.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1-2 hours.
  • Siddheshwar Temple: Pay homage to Lord Siddheshwar, an incarnation of Lord Shiva, at this ancient temple known for its intricate carvings and peaceful ambiance. Estimated cost: Free. Time spent: 1 hour.

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While in Shirdi, don't miss the chance to explore some off the beaten path attractions. Visit Khandoba Temple, a small shrine dedicated to Lord Khandoba, located on a hilltop offering breathtaking views of the town. Also, take a walk in the peaceful and scenic Laxmi Bai Shinde Garden, a hidden gem loved by locals for its tranquility. Spend some time here amidst nature and rejuvenate your soul.
